Comment: While true tax reform will take years to achieve, there is a simple reform issue that would be a great benefit to us seniors. When completing the IRS form 1040, those collecting Social Security benefits encounter the Social Security Benefits Worksheet (Page 25 of the booklet). This full page form has eighteen lines and requires information from form 1040, lines 7, 8a, 9a, 10 through 14, 15b, 16b, 17, 19 through 21, 8b lines 23 through 25 and 28 through 34a plus line 35! When one realizes that many seniors aren't as mentally sharp as they were earlier, it comes naturally that this worksheet sends many of us directly to a paid tax preparer.
